House Bill 4166 of 2017 (Public Act 159 of 2017)

Education; employees; provisions providing employment preferences for certain personnel in special education programs and services; repeal. Repeals secs. 1742 & 1743 of 1976 PA 451 (MCL 380.1742 & 380.1743).
